What's at Stake

The Spanish Grand Prix qualifying session serves as the ultimate litmus test for aerodynamic efficiency and chassis balance. Because the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ya features a demanding mix of high-speed sweeps and technical sectors, securing a front-row start is critical for championship contenders looking to assert dominance for the European leg of the season.

Form Guide

Heading into late May, the grid has typically stabilized, revealing which teams have successfully executed their first major upgrade packages. Momentum often favors teams that showed strong mechanical grip in the previous rounds, as the abrasive Spanish tarmac and high lateral loads ruthlessly expose any weaknesses in downforce levels or tire management.

Key Players to Watch

  • The Championship Leader β€” Maintaining a high qualifying average is essential here, as overtaking remains difficult despite the long start-finish straight.
  • The Local Favorites β€” Spanish drivers historically find an extra tenth of a second in front of their home crowd, often over-performing in the final sector.
  • The Technical Director's Choice β€” Keep an eye on the team with the most sophisticated floor updates, as Barcelona rewards pure aerodynamic purity over engine power.

Prediction

Expect a battle for pole position decided by less than a tenth of a second between the top two teams in the standings. The car with the most stable rear end through the high-speed Turn 9 will likely take the top spot, as precision in the final sector will be the tie-breaker for the front row.
